General Dynamics Mission Systems has an immediate opening for a passionate, experienced Strategy and Business Development Director (SBDD) for AUKUS and Advanced Undersea Systems programs. The SBDD will lead the customer relationship building and market assessment activities for the AUKUS and Advanced Undersea Systems at General Dynamics Mission Systems (GDMS), including cultivating key U.S Government customers and industry partners, performing competitive and market assessments, and leading the development of long-range strategic plans. The position reports to the Vice President of Strategy and Business Development for the Maritime and Strategic Systems Line of Business within GDMS, and provides an opportunity to enhance the performance and profitability of an organization that supports some of our nation’s most critical national defense priorities.
